How to Plan Your Nursing School Essay
If you want to study nursing, you will have to pass through nursing school admission screening before you can enrol in the nursing education programme of the nursing school. It is common knowledge that getting admission to nursing school is not exactly easy. You have to demonstrate to the admissions officers that you have the potential for nursing studies and the nursing career.
One best way of working towards nursing school admission is by planning your nursing school essay. Otherwise known as the nursing personal statements or nursing school admission essays, these nursing essays is a component in your admission application requirements. It is an important component as it would virtually comprise more or less one half of the total application. This is because this is where you have a lot of input. Other components of your application like the curriculum vitae and application forms are not as dynamic as your nursing school admission essay. With your essay, you can do a lot that can improve the chances of your application. Thus, you should make the most out of it and to do this, you should plan it well.
Here are a few pointers on how to plan your nursing school essay:
- Interest in the School – Demonstrating interest in nursing studies may not be enough. You can also show sincere and genuine interest in the particular nursing school. You can include in your nursing personal statement why you want to study in their nursing school. Just make sure you avoid flattery. Research on the school to be able to plan how to cite concrete information about the school. Do not use general or vague descriptions.
- Investigate Applicant Preference – In planning your nursing school essay, look for sources of information about the nursing school’s preference about applicants. Use this information as a pattern on how to carry out your essay.
